Ice rink and skydiving centre plans unvieled

By Bristol24/7  Monday Jun 15, 2015

A new indoor ice rink with a sky diving centre and a state-of-the-art rotating ski slope could be joining the world’s biggest trampoline park and a surfing lake at Cribbs Causeway.

Initial plans for the ice rink complex, which will also house a hotel, pub and drive-through cafe, will go on display at The Mall shopping centre on Friday June 19 from 1pm-7pm.

Bristol has been without an ice rink since 2013 when the Frogmore Street facilities were demolished to make way for student accommodation.

The new complex will be built next to Vue cinema by late 2016 if planning permission is granted to developers Bayliss Estates, who partly own The Mall.

David Mace, director at Baylis Estates, said: “Our ambitious plans for the site include building a flagship permanent indoor ice rink so that residents across the district and the wider West of England area no longer have to travel to other parts of the country to access this sort of facility all year round.”

He added that operators had already been chosen for the ice rink, indoor skydiving centre and rotating ski slope.

The wall-to-wall trampoline park, AirHop, is due to open next to Asda this summer.

Meanwhile, investors are also close to their fundraising target for The Wave, a man-made surfing lake near the M5 junction for Cribbs Causeway.

Main Picture: An ice rink in Milton Keynes operated by Planet Ice, the preferred operator at Cribbs Causeway.
